<p> St. Michael’s Greek Catholic Cemetery. (Byzantine/Orthodox) Shenandoah Heights, West Mahanoy Township, Schuylkill, PA The Historic First Byzantine Ukrainian Parish in America. Est. 1884.</p><p>Note from the recorder, Andy Ulicny: This is my second attempt at enumerating a cemetery. This one has the challenge of older stones and the Cyrillic Alphabet. </p><p>I wish to note for the researcher some of my idiosyncrasies in order to assist the user of this file. I worked using a laptop computer and a nice lawn chair, enjoying the cooler hours of the morning and evenings of June 2008.</p><p>I did not create an index, I have no computer program to do so. I recommend the user employ the “find” function under the “edit” tab to more quickly locate names. Be very aware of the variety of spellings, in family plots, I have seen 3 variations of the same name through the generations. I have made every attempt to record name’s spelling as listed on the tombstone. </p><p>I’m generally attempting to enumerate in a flowing pattern in each area. Sometimes row by row, but I often will jump to the next row if I am in easy position to see a tombstone, or if the adjacent plot seems related to the one I’m currently recording. I’ve attempted to keep family groupings from relatively adjacent plots together.</p><p>I have tried to keep all stones in one plot together, not skipping lines. If names are on one stone, I usually tried to indent those on the stone. If other stones are in the same plot, I retyped the surname but did not skip a space. </p><p>I have made an attempt to group names from each stone, or plot from the eldest generation toward the most recent if it is apparent. At times, with double names on stones, I do not even know which name matches the surnames. Researchers will want to sort this out in the census records. </p><p> llll Anything in italics is my personal addition, not something from the stone. I am somewhat familiar with some of these families from my research and although I do not wish for this to be an annotated record, if I can list some obvious factual relationships, I have. On rare occasion, I may have done some genealogical research to attempt to clarify the people on these stones. </p><p>My greatest challenges, and admittedly the greatest weakness in this enumeration involve my lack of expertise in the Cyrillic Script often employed. I used web sites to provide myself with a Cyrillic Alphabet and a phonetic equivalent, but these actually varied from region to region in Eastern Europe. Also, the script itself had Upper case and lower case as well as a standard and italic version. Finally, there appeared to be some unique letterings that seemed to be tombstone engraving versions. I quickly became acquainted with opening phrases like “Here rests” and the words for birth, death, and age. I also got a feel for common names in this alphabet such as Andrew, Michael, Anna, Maria, and John. However, many names and surnames still proved incomprehensible to me. In such cases, I may have attempted the name but listed a “?” aside of it to show my uncertainty. On other occasions I merely listed the name as “beyond my ability to translate”. Finally, many of the oldest stones were well worn and illegible as well as in Cyrillic. I note these as present, and let you the reader attempt to tackle the names. </p><p>Note the frequent use of “?” also with dates and names engraved in English. If the stone was worn, or oddly scripted and I was unsure of information… I used a “?” aside of my best guess. </p><p>While I am probably guilty of some typo’s and a few missed stones, I know that accuracy in recording is imperative. Many of these Byzantine names are a bit off the Standard English ones we use today. I was particularly attentive with the more unique names. </p><p>For facility in typing I have used numbers for months and the more recent/computer-friendly style of recording dates using periods. In my listings, the month is always listed first in the standard American manner of recording. llll I have on occasion included some added prayers, or sentiments recorded on the stone, but this is not complete. For speed in recording, I have chosen to be rather abbreviated with recording military service. Listing a full account has proven to be tediously time consuming, but if a military footstone provided more exact detail in regards to dates of birth and death, I have recorded that. </p><p>The roadways here in St. Michael’s form a Roman Cross and divide this cemetery into 3 segments: Left, Right, and above the T. I will be recording the cemetery in that order. </p><p>Recording of tombstones begins at the bottom of the hill, on the entrance adjacent to Annunciation Cemetery. I will begin with the large hill to the left of the road going up the cemetery hill. I will note when I return to front right side.
